SWA Comments for NPRM 2011-NM-073-AD: Comment #1: NPRM Requirement: Paragraph (s) states that “For airplanes on which no damage is found in the flanges or the Web during any inspection required by paragraph (p) of this AD; and for airplanes on which a repair is done during any corrective action required by (p) of this AD; before further flight, do the inspections specified in paragraphs (s)(1) through (s)(4) of this AD, and do all applicable related investigative and corrective actions, in accordance with paragraphs 3.B.4. and 3.B.5. of the Accomplishment Instructions of Boeing Service Bulletin 737-57A1271, Revision 3, dated February 13, 2012”. SWA Questions/Comments: SWA is concerned with SB 737-57A1271, paragraph 3.B.5. (Inspection – Group 3 Airplanes – 737-300/400/500) steps d.(4)(5)(6) which calls to use Figure 6 for Corrosion or damage removal from track aft mating surface (common to wing) and to attach holes. Figure 6 has Rework Tables 1 through 5, with Rework Table 5 covering Flap Tracks 65C34809-2, 65C35387-2 and 65C35616-3. On all Tables there are no Minimum Allowable Dimensions for track 65C34809-3 (65C34812-8 Track Assembly). SWA has 65C34812-8 track assemblies (65C34809-3 tracks) installed on aircraft that are effective to the requirements of this NPRM and Boeing SB. SWA Proposed Solutions: SWA requests that Boeing Service Bulletin 737-57A1271, Revision 3, Figure 6 should be revised to add Minimum Allowable Dimensions T1 through T4, W and Maximum Allowable Hole Diameters d1, d2 and d3 for 65C34809-3 track.
